Valdor Joseph Martin, 98, of Farmington, passed away on Friday, March 22, 2024, surrounded by his loving family. He was the son of the late Thomas Martin and Rosannna (Caron) Martin of St. Agatha, ME. He was the beloved husband of 72 years to Theresa (Albert) Martin. Their love story began in 1952 when they first met at the French Club of New Britain. Valdor Martin was born on December 17, 1925, in St. Agatha, ME, one of 11 brothers and sisters. Valdor served in the Navy for four years. He moved to CT and started working at Collins Company Axe Factory in Collinsvil­le, where he stayed for 18 years. When they went out of business, he had the opportunit­y to work for the Town of Plainville for 20 years where he retired. He was the supervisor for the Buildings and Grounds Department, where he reported to Ed Blanchette. He finished his career as a school crossing guard in Farmington and has done so for 12 years. Above all else, Valdor enjoyed spending time with his family. They always enjoyed their yearly trip to Frenchvill­e, ME, where they would vacation at his mother-in-law’s home, Phoebe Albert. Valdor always enjoyed joking around with all his grandchild­ren. He loved to play cards with his family and friends. He enjoyed his Uconn Basketball and was meticulous about his landscapin­g. He especially loved car racing and his favorite driver was Dale Earnhardt. He never wanted to miss a trip to the casino with his wife.
